_ctype_ undefined?


I'm trying to port a game I'm writing from Borland C++ 5.01 to Cygwin
B20.1.  I've managed to work around windowsx macro problems by overwriting
cygnus' windowsx.h with Borland's (Why are so many macros missing?),
albeit with many warnings.  However, I cannot get my program to compile
without dependence on cygwin1.dll.  I try:

gcc *.o abc.coff -mno-cygwin -mwindows -lcomctl32 -lwsock32 -o abc.exe

and I get:

gcc *.o abc.coff -mno-cygwin -mwindows -lcomctl32 -lwsock32 -o abc.exe
abc.o: In function `SelectPlayersProc(void *, unsigned int, unsigned
int, long)':
/Data/Programming/cygwin/ABC_Cygwin_Port/abc.cpp:1264: undefined
reference to `_ctype_'
/Data/Programming/cygwin/ABC_Cygwin_Port/abc.cpp:1292: undefined
reference to `_ctype_'
/Data/Programming/cygwin/ABC_Cygwin_Port/abc.cpp:1321: undefined
reference to `_ctype_'
/Data/Programming/cygwin/ABC_Cygwin_Port/abc.cpp:1394: undefined
reference to `_ctype_'
/Data/Programming/cygwin/ABC_Cygwin_Port/abc.cpp:1422: undefined
reference to `_ctype_'
abc.o:/Data/Programming/cygwin/ABC_Cygwin_Port/abc.cpp:1451: more
undefined references to `_ctype_' follow
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
make: *** [a.exe] Error 1

Any ideas?  The lines referenced are things like:

if (!isdigit(buffer[pos++])) {
